Working out is not just good to keep
you in shape. While getting physically in shape is the main reason people work
out, it can do even more things for a person’s mental health. A main positive
of working out is improving self-confidence. The saying “look good, feel good”
is very true; when a person likes how they look, they will start to ooze
confidence. This is due to a release of endorphins from your brain that cause
the body to feel a happy sensation. These chemicals can cause you to like how you look, and also perform better with whatever you are doing.
Another advantage to working out is
to alleviate anxiety and reduce stress. Lifting weights or even hitting a
punching bag can help to let out a lot of the stress that piles up during the
day. So next time you are worried, or mad at anything, just
put on some shorts, go outside and run around the park. Not only will you see
some really cool sights, but your mind and body will thank you too. Whether you
are running around, climbing a mountain, or even just playing basketball with
your friends, working out has a numerous amount of benefits to the human body.
